Which of the following is most indicative of postpartum subinvolution?
Uterine atony.
Prolonged lochia discharge.
Severe cramping.
High fever.
The Correct Answer is B
Choice A rationale
Uterine atony refers to a lack of muscle tone in the uterus, leading to postpartum hemorrhage, not subinvolution.
Choice B rationale
Prolonged lochia discharge indicates incomplete uterine involution, as the uterus has not returned to its pre-pregnancy size.
Choice C rationale
Severe cramping may be related to other postpartum complications and is not specific to subinvolution.
Choice D rationale
High fever is more indicative of an infection rather than subinvolution of the uterus.
